Comments:
This is an All-Star Squadron story, a special insert between pages 13 and 14 of the regular Justice League story intended as a preview of the new comic title, All-Star Squadron.

Since the All-Star Squadron has not yet been formed in this story, the individual founding members are listed as Guest Stars and Guest Appearances, rather than as Feature Characters.

Wonder Woman’s race against Green Lantern and the Flash in this story is based on the cover for Comic Cavalcade #1.

Superman, Batman, and Robin appear at the opening of a Gotham City USO club, as also depicted on the cover of World’s Finest Comics #6.

Although neither he nor his opponent the Alchemist know what the substance is, this is Superman’s first chronological encounter with Kryptonite.

The story, which takes place some hours before the Japanese attack on Pearl Harbor on December 7, 1941, continues in All-Star Squadron #1.

Synopsis:
In this prelude to the first story of the All-Star Squadron (a World War II super-team on Earth-2, contemporaries of the Justice Society, and containing some of the same members, whose adventures are recounted for the first time beginning in All-Star Squadron #1), super-villains from later in the 1940s appear mysteriously to battle and abduct the heroes of the Justice Society the day before the attack on Pearl Harbor.

After a race for charity, Wonder Woman, Flash, and Green Lantern are battered by Solomon Grundy; Sandman, Starman, and Johnny Thunder team up unsuccessfully against the Sky Pirate; the demonic Wotan uses Dr. Fate’s powers to defeat both him and the Spectre; and the Alchemist overcomes Superman, Batman, and Robin at a U.S.O. opening. The Monster, however, is unable to vanquish the Atom, Hawkman, and Dr. Mid-Nite, leaving them free to form a new team to rescue their comrades.
